During practice and qualifying we witnessed flashes of speed from RB/RB/RB/RB/RB/RB/RB…. (you get the picture!) driver Marco Baruffolo, amongst other things claiming Q3, although it was home driver Davide Ongaro who claimed the headlines with overall TQ. Baruffolo began to show his cards in his semi as he put in a crushing cruise control drive, pulling a massive gap, this ominous sign saw him start out on pole for the final. Mother nature however had one final flurry as 15mins of rain doused the track somewhat, however the awesome Ongaroring track crew were quickly at it slinging copious amounts of sawdust on the damp patches of track soaking it up. The final got underway with drivers struggling with the tricky changeable conditions, mastering it better than most though, Baruffolo out in front in P1, Ongaro challenged early on however a bad tangle reduced him to a lowly last place – not on the script. Ongaro struggled to recover – not helped by an engine stop on lap 21 – driving robustly but making costly mistakes, he would eventually battle his way through the field and end up 5th. Out front Baruffolo had a gap, during the first and second pitstops Stocco briefly took the lead however on a different strategy but that went out the window when Stocco’s car stopped out on track. This promoted Oscar Baldo to P2, Jurgen Trieb was another that featured in the top until his engine stopped in pitlane, he was soon out again though. Brit Tony Truman finished 6th overall with a flame out, without that a P4 may have been on the cards. Coming in 12th, last year’s Euro B Champion Alessandro Magi – returning like a Jedi master to school the youngsters, however his car was consigned to the Dark Side of  retirement after only 37 laps in the final.

A worthy win for Baruffolo who excelled when the track and weather conditions changed, his all RB combo – including the special suspension system ADS doing the business in Italy. Thanks to EFRA, the Ongaro family and a great Press room!


Final Overall Results


EUR_7663 EUR_7652 EUR_7622 EUR_7616 EUR_7534 EUR_7580 EUR_7613 EUR_7319


EUR_7121 EUR_7130 EUR_7357 EUR_7370EUR_7439

Many more available in Sundays Gallery